Output f25068fa6fae1bc6641bc748a7f61f174fd8faeb7a29de32d373d4b09a80dcaa:0

value
744896
script pubkey
OP_0 OP_PUSHBYTES_20 30d2ccf00a4a4c1cc2c6fa04e7a8f07dde581227
address
bc1qxrfveuq2ffxpeskxlgzw028s0h09sy38t5ywaz
transaction
f25068fa6fae1bc6641bc748a7f61f174fd8faeb7a29de32d373d4b09a80dcaa
confirmations
11581
spent
true